Couchbase - N1QL DP4中的选择键值是否具有特殊字符?

时间:2015-02-18 15:15:52

标签: couchbase n1ql

我尝试使用字段" @ id"对某些数据进行查询。但是N1QL返回一个空的JSON对象数组。

已接受" _"在密钥中但我无法通过以下方式得到正确的答复。

SELECT @id FROM objects;

有没有办法逃脱@符号?

&#39>对象中的示例条目'铲斗:

{
    "@id": "082338c7-cf07-48eb-9a8a-942a54434da9",
    "@data": {
        "hello": "World"
    },
    "@type": "t_096c8ebffb4ceb49e97035dffd9cb015-155",
    "_date_created": "2015-01-28T15: 19: 37.928Z",
    "_date_modified": "2015-01-28T17: 06: 40.974Z"
}

&#39> SELECT @id FROM objects;'

的结果
{
  "results": [
    {},
    {}
  ]
}

1 个答案:

答案 0 :(得分:3)

使用以下(`):

SELECT `@id` FROM objects;